THE following difcourfes were prepared for the pulpit during the fummer of 1804, with little expectation of being afterwards offered from the prefs. The author, fince that time, has been frequently called to itinerate through the frontier fettlements, and, in thefe occafional vifits, was conftrained fincerely to deplore their defolate condition. Many of them are deftitute of gospel ordidinances regularly dispensed on the fabbath, neither are they furnished with practical books for their inftruction and edification through the week. From this acquaintance with their defolate fituation in a spiritual fenfe he has been led frequently and anxiously to enquire what means might be adopted for miniftering to their relief. Willingly he would impart fome fpiritual gift, to the end they might be established and finally faved. Such were the motives by which he was induced to venture the publication of the following difcourfes. The fubjects, however imperfeâly difcuffed, are without doubt infinitely interefting; and the plan he humbly hopes, is calculated in fome measure for the edification of the frontier inhabitants. There is an attempt to exhibit the great do&rines of chriftianity in their connection with each other, which renders the work fuitable for those who enjoy not the means of fyftematic inftruction.
